What to Look for When Hiring a Wood Window Contractor
When thinking about working with a contractor for your wood window installation, it's vital to keep the list below consider mind:

Experience and Reputation: Ensure that the contractor has a considerable amount of experience and positive customer evaluations.

Service warranty and Insurance: Look for contractors who offer a service warranty on their work and hold liability insurance to secure against any possible damages throughout the installation.

Product Quality: Opt for contractors that use high-quality, sustainably sourced wood materials.

Installation Process: Ask about their installation procedure, consisting of how they handle old window removal, insulation, and sealing.

Energy Efficiency: Check whether the specialist provides energy-efficient services that adhere to local building codes.

Cost Estimates: Get comprehensive composed estimates from several contractors to compare prices.

Q2: How can I keep my wood windows?
A: Regular maintenance consists of cleansing, repainting or resealing when necessary, and inspecting for drafts or water damage to guarantee durability.
Q3: Are wood windows energy-efficient?
A: Yes, when appropriately set up and kept, wood windows can provide outstanding thermal insulation, helping to keep your home comfortable while minimizing energy expenses.
Q4: How long do wood windows last?
A: With appropriate care and maintenance, wood windows can last upwards of 30-50 years.
